As we know the atmospheric pressure at sea level to be approximately 14.7PSI (measured against a vacum) And since it has been determined that space is not an actual vacum, but does indeed have gas, therefore I presume SOME pressure, Has anyone calculated how much pressure exists in open space yet? Within the solar system is close enough for a question like this.. I doubt anyone has a reading from outside of it yet. Janice |
